Introduction to the Samsung Bespoke Revolution and Sustainable Design
The modern household is shifting rapidly toward circular economy principles—reusing, repairing, and re-modelling rather than replacing whole units. Large appliances like 4-door French door refrigerators represent massive embodied energy investments during their manufacturing process. Extracting raw metals, casting compressor components, and forging cooling grids carry significant carbon costs. Therefore, extending the working life and aesthetic relevance of these appliances is one of the most impactful choices an eco-conscious consumer can make. The Samsung Bespoke series answers this call by decoupling the external shell from the internal mechanical core.
The Samsung RAF36DMMQN is a specialized middle panel designed specifically for compatible 4-door French Door Bespoke refrigerators. Finished in a sophisticated Navy Steel texture, it offers a refined, fingerprint-resistant, matte-metallic look that bridges industrial durability with high-end interior design. As clean energy advocates, we appreciate finishes that do not require harsh chemical cleaners to maintain their pristine appearance. The Navy Steel coating utilizes advanced surface treatments that repel oils and smudges, reducing the need for frequent, resource-heavy cleaning cycles using toxic chemical sprays. Furthermore, the robust metallic composition ensures high thermal resilience, contributing to an optimal micro-climate insulation barrier around the refrigerator’s compartmentalized cavities.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: Is the Samsung RAF36DMMQN panel difficult to install on my own?
A: Not at all. The Bespoke panel system is designed for straightforward mounting. With basic tools and following Samsung’s user manual guidelines, the middle panel can be securely locked into place within minutes without compromising internal wiring or cooling systems.
Q: Will changing to this Navy Steel panel affect my refrigerator’s energy efficiency?
A: No. Because these official panels are engineered to exact OEM dimensions, they maintain the precise thermal seal and insulation depth required by the appliance, ensuring your energy consumption remains optimized.
Q: How do I clean and maintain the Navy Steel finish?
A: The finish is specially treated to repel smudges. Regular cleaning requires only a soft microfiber cloth dampened with warm water or a mild, eco-friendly dish soap solution. Avoid abrasive scouring pads or harsh chemical bleaches.
Q: Can I use this middle panel on any brand of 4-door refrigerator?
A: No. This panel is specifically manufactured for compatible Samsung 4-Door French Door Bespoke refrigerators and will not fit standard appliances from other manufacturers.
